U.S. Army Specialist Surprises Sister At School In West Haven
A sixth-grade student received a special surprise on Monday.

WEST HAVEN, CT — A sixth-grade student at Carrigan Middle School in West Haven received a surprise visit from her brother who is on leave with the U.S. Army.
U.S. Army Specialist John Dymarcik stopped by Carrigan on Monday to surprise his younger sister, Ava Alonso, according to a post on the West Haven Public Schools Facebook page.
The entire cafeteria “erupted in a spontaneous chant of USA! USA!,” shortly after he was introduced, according to the post.
